Not at all, but not going to be helpful, ironically. Reason is I do have too many SLP jackets and I would say the sizing is pretty much the same Hedi’ standard. That is sizing is still very fluctuating. Not say season to season (as only one in market now), but the black and white biker leather jacket I tried since sample (not selling at store but display for order, how bad their “grand” open in March) at the beginning to real marketable one does have one size difference. Now, I think most jackets are true to size, but just the coat is not land well to my build, so size down is better (tried the patent leather duffle, same as SLP classic duffle, size down would be less roomy). However, I found those leather teddies are bit roomier than what you would see those models at runway, those you would like to size down too. My classic biker is size up, I believe that’s how Hedi would like the design to be, meaning zip up. I think this is really under appreciated piece as the washed calf look old not glam, but the cutting at the size of the back provides some 3D cutting, truly covering your body when you zipped up.

Sorry, not so sure MII, guess made in Italy? Yes, all in Italy, at least 2 boots, 2 sunglasses, and 2 jackets I have...Like the details to describe the origin of leather as well. Biker calf from France, and Chesterfield’s lamb from Spain.

@hediboy I agree on all fronts and also went up a size in my classic biker. The seasonal tailoring also runs very large to size imo, so I ended up going down a full size for my suit. Didn't try on any "classic" suit styles but I can imagine these run more true to size.

@SirGrotius I own a good bit of SLP outerwear and I find CELINE to be way more relaxed and less structured. I tried on the double breasted cashmere chesterfield, Mac coats in wool houndstooth and leopard cotton specifically. The arm holes don't seem to be cut as high and have more room through the body so I would go down a size for these.
